Content Warnings

Mythic Hall games are an IMPROVISED experience. Every game, game runner and player is different. Please know it may be possible that some subjects could arise during game play, through the game content or via the other players at the table.

  • We utilize SAFE Gameplay tools such as the Deck of Player Safety to ensure subject matters are appropriately used at the table and help ensure fun and inclusive gameplay for all.

  • While we do not, currently, wish to restrict our space to age, you should know that adult content could arise. As a parent, we suggest assuming all content is PG-13 unless otherwise stated.

  • ALL GAMES will list content warnings at the bottom of the page. Make sure to read those and assume that is just a guideline as other subjects can come up beyond our control.

  • If you choose to bring your child, we assume you are aware of these warnings.
